A watch on a wrist communicates scale, style, and aspiration in a way a watch on white never will — which is why established brands pay for models, studios, and retouchers. This tool generates that human context from the product photo you already have, in seconds, for a few credits.

Upload the product, then define the person two ways: describe them in text ('a woman in her 30s, casual style') and the AI generates a model, or upload a photo of a real person — you, a founder, an ambassador — and the AI stages them. An optional scene line sets environment and action: holding it in a kitchen, wearing it at the gym, showing it at a cafe. The tool is built to carry your product's label, shape, and colors through into the scene — and because the product is the thing being sold, compare every output against the real item before it goes into a listing or ad.

One product photo can seed an entire campaign: different models, demographics, and settings per channel and audience, generated as fast as you can describe them. If the product is a garment that should be worn properly fitted, Virtual Try-On is the dedicated clothing pipeline.

Frequently asked questions

Will the product match the real one?

Carrying your item's label, shape, and colors into the scene is the tool's whole job — and verifying the render against the physical product is yours, before it represents your inventory anywhere.

Describe a model or upload one?

Describe for flexibility across demographics and looks; upload when a specific real person should present the product. Both paths take the scene description.

What goes in the scene description?

Action plus setting: 'holding the mug at a sunny breakfast table', 'wearing the backpack on a trail'. Include the verb — holding, wearing, using, showing — so the model engages the product correctly.

How does this compare with Virtual Try-On?

Try-On fits clothing onto a body with garment physics — the apparel pipeline. This stages any product — bottles, tech, bags, jewelry — in a model's hands or on their person in a described scene.
